Output ad7ed23fc0eace4bb81cc18ee830a747ef75d559cecc6ff66e3b21eb0fc7d2dd:0

value
19196228
script pubkey
OP_0 OP_PUSHBYTES_20 cd23659863b0cb47f30822c0fabea22de30f018e
address
bc1qe53ktxrrkr950ucgytq0404z9h3s7qvw4vnx5v
transaction
ad7ed23fc0eace4bb81cc18ee830a747ef75d559cecc6ff66e3b21eb0fc7d2dd
confirmations
28128
spent
true